A researcher is interested to see if driving efficacy self-ratings are related to driving ability. The researcher has a group of 15 participants take a self-efficacy questionnaire and participate in an inner-city driving simulation. At the end of the driving simulation, participants are given a score representing their overall driving ability based on participant's adherence to traffic signs, speed deviation, and eye tracking data. Use the following data the researcher gathered to complete each step of the assignment instructions. What would be the predicted driving ratings if a participant attained a 16 self-efficacy rating?

Efficacy Driving Ratings
18 94
15 75
13 58
14 81
17 94
13 86
15 66
16 75
18 78
19 94
20 98
11 45
15 70
12 55
14 70
